Edgewater Cottage
Spacious, waterfront cottage in the heart of New Glasgow, Prince Edward Island, Canada. Walking distance to several restaurants including the New Glasgow Lobster Suppers, PEI Preserve Co., and The Olde Mill. Also, within walking distance, you find The Gardens of Hope, a lovely waterfront park with some hiking trails and goats! All intermingled with a few shops and events such as The River Clyde Pageant occurring in the area. Oh and golf! Courses everywhere. We are adjacent to Glasgow Hills Resort and Golf. Six more courses within 10 km New this year, Edgewater cottage, is close to Cavendish and North Rustico (both 8 minutes away) and all the central north shore - beaches, beaches, beaches. Twenty minutes to Charlottetown. Your cottage is the entire lower level of the home with your own deck. Facing the River Clyde (Hunter River), you have over 1100 sq ft of living space including two bedrooms with a queen bed in each. Open concept kitchen and living room with a large sectional sofa. Full bathroom with a full tub/shower. Extra room for storage if you have golf clubs or bicycles you'd like inside. Large private laundry room with free laundry. Come and enjoy this property. Morning coffee on the deck, afternoons in the hammocks, or a bonfire by the water. Your choice. River is great for paddlers. Canoes and kayaks can be seen floating by on any given day. Current is weak so boaters can put in and come out at same spot, no need to drive and leave a ride down river. You can access the water from our property! One of Canada's most photographed Communities, New Glasgow boasts world-class restaurants, parks, golf, and shops, all with a quaint country charm. It's centrally located in Queen's County near the north shore in the tourist area known as Anne's Land. Minutes to Cavendish and numerous beaches. Parking available for two cars or small trucks.
